Description: DigitalOcean is a cloud infrastructure provider known for its simplicity and developer-friendly platform. Founded in 2011, DigitalOcean offers virtual servers called Droplets, along with a range of services for deploying, managing, and scaling applications. It is popular among developers and businesses for its ease of use, cost-effectiveness, and community support.
